O'Donnell

The typical agricultural community on the table-flat South Plains of the Texas Panhandle was established in 1908 as a stop on the Panhandle & Santa Fe Railroad, and named for a railroad official.

O’Donnell is the hometown of the late Dan Blocker, “Hoss Cartwright” of the classic TV western “Bonanza.” The star is remembered with a statue in the downtown park across from the museum.
